Transaction 40af21a279701403dd1710d65d5a3ab61edf68839ed990751842493422c1341d
1 Input
1 Output
-
40af21a279701403dd1710d65d5a3ab61edf68839ed990751842493422c1341d:0
- value
- 659674
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a12efba2dc769c8787a11e0c815d93a40264b26
- address
- bc1qngfwlw3dca5us7r6z8svs9we8fqzvjexcn5lzv